#C95EDA Hex Color Code

#C95EDA

The Hexadecimal Color #C95EDA is a contrast shade of Medium Orchid. #C95EDA RGB value is rgb(201, 94, 218). RGB Color Model of #C95EDA consists of 78% red, 36% green and 85% blue. HSL color Mode of #C95EDA has 292°(degrees) Hue, 63% Saturation and 61% Lightness. #C95EDA color has an wavelength of 436.14815n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#C95EDA is #CC66FF.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#C95EDA is #C6D. The Closest Color to #C95EDA is #BA55D3. Official Name of #C95EDA Hex Code is Fuchsia Pink.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#C95EDA is 8 Cyan 57 Magenta 0 Yellow 15 Black and #C95EDA CMY is 8, 57, 0.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#C95EDA is hsl(292,63,61,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(292, 57, 85).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#C95EDA is 40.74, 25.49, 69.09.
Hex8 Value of #C95EDA is #C95EDAFF. Decimal Value of #C95EDA is 13197018 and Octal Value of #C95EDA is 62257332. Binary Value of #C95EDA is 11001001, 1011110, 11011010 and Android of #C95EDA is 4291387098 / 0xffc95eda.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#C95EDA is 0.301, 0.188, 0.188 and YIQ Color Space of #C95EDA is 140.129, 23.9201, 61.2193.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#C95EDA is 29.58, 15.03, 68.41.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#C95EDA is 57.55, 59.97, -45.05.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#C95EDA is 57.55, 45.4, -78.12.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#C95EDA is 57.55, 75.01, 323.09. Hunter Lab variable of #C95EDA is 50.49, 55.68, -45.79.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#C95EDA

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
